Saudi Arabia, Pakistan, and Turkey just forged a bold new defense pact called the Mecca Joint Defense Agreement — declaring an attack on any one of them as an attack on all three. Think NATO’s Article 5, but with a Middle Eastern twist. The trio — oil giants, nuclear powers, and rising defense tech leaders — are building a layered security alliance with regular ministerial meetings, a secretariat in Saudi Arabia, and even Egypt already eyed as a future partner. Turkey’s foreign minister insists it’s about regional stability, not targeting anyone — unless they strike first. This is more than a handshake; it’s a game-changer for regional power dynamics.
